What Should You Consider When Selecting the Best Baby Crib?
When selecting the best baby crib, several important factors should be considered to ensure safety, comfort, and functionality.
- Safety Standards: Always check if the crib meets current safety regulations and standards set by organizations such as the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C). Cribs should be free of sharp edges, toxic finishes, and should have slats spaced appropriately to prevent entrapment.
- Size and Space: Measure the available space in your nursery before purchasing a crib to ensure it fits comfortably without overcrowding the room. Consider the crib’s dimensions and the layout of your nursery to allow for easy movement around the crib.
- Adjustable Mattress Heights: Look for cribs that offer adjustable mattress heights, which allow you to lower the mattress as your baby grows and becomes more mobile. This feature not only enhances safety but also makes it easier to place your baby in and take them out of the crib.
- Material Quality: Choose cribs made from durable, non-toxic materials, such as solid wood or high-quality metal, which ensures longevity and safety. Avoid cribs made from particle board or those with harmful finishes that could release toxic fumes.
- Style and Design: Consider the aesthetic appeal of the crib and how it fits with your nursery decor. Cribs come in various styles, such as traditional, modern, or convertible, allowing you to choose one that complements your personal taste.
- Convertibility: Opt for cribs that can convert into toddler beds or daybeds as your child grows. This feature extends the life of the crib and provides a cost-effective solution for transitioning your child into a bigger bed.
- Ease of Assembly and Maintenance: Check reviews for how easy the crib is to assemble and disassemble, as well as how simple it is to clean. Cribs should be designed for straightforward assembly, and materials should be wipeable to maintain hygiene.
- Budget: Set a budget that allows you to find a quality crib without overspending. The best baby cribs online come in a wide range of prices, so prioritize essential features that offer the best value for your investment.
What Are the Different Types of Baby Cribs Available Online?
The different types of baby cribs available online include:
- Standard Cribs: These are the most common type of crib, designed to meet safety standards and provide a secure sleeping space for infants.
- Convertible Cribs: Convertible cribs can transform into toddler beds or daybeds, offering extended use as your child grows.
- Portable Cribs: Also known as travel cribs, these lightweight options are easy to move and ideal for parents on the go.
- Mini Cribs: Mini cribs are smaller than standard cribs, making them perfect for compact spaces without sacrificing safety or comfort.
- Round Cribs: These unique cribs offer a stylish alternative to traditional designs and can provide a cozy sleeping area for infants.
- Cradle or Bassinet: Cradles and bassinets are smaller, more portable options designed for newborns, allowing for close sleeping proximity to parents.
Standard Cribs: These cribs are built to standard dimensions and safety regulations, making them a reliable choice for parents. They typically include adjustable mattress heights to accommodate a growing baby and can often be used until the child is ready for a toddler bed.
Convertible Cribs: Convertible cribs offer versatility as they can be converted from a crib into a toddler bed, daybed, or even a full-size bed with the right conversion kit. This feature makes them a cost-effective investment as they can last for several years, adapting to the needs of your growing child.
Portable Cribs: Designed for travel, portable cribs are lightweight and often foldable, making them easy to transport. They are perfect for vacations or visits to family and friends, providing a familiar sleeping environment for your baby wherever you go.
Mini Cribs: Mini cribs are a great solution for families with limited space, as they take up less room than standard cribs. They still provide a safe sleeping environment for infants and can be a stylish addition to smaller nurseries.
Round Cribs: Round cribs offer a modern aesthetic and a unique sleeping shape that can help create a cozy environment for your baby. The design allows for easy access from all sides, making it convenient for parents when placing their baby in or taking them out.
Cradle or Bassinet: Cradles and bassinets are ideal for newborns and are often designed for easy mobility, allowing parents to keep their baby close during the night. These options are generally smaller and cozier, promoting a sense of security for young infants.
How Do Standard Cribs Compare to Portable Cribs?
| Aspect | Standard Cribs | Portable Cribs |
|---|---|---|
| Size | Typically larger, designed for long-term use in a nursery. | Compact and lightweight, suitable for travel and small spaces. |
| Portability | Not designed for easy movement; usually stays in one place. | Easy to fold and store; ideal for on-the-go parents. |
| Safety Features | Meets strict safety standards; often has sturdier construction. | May vary in safety features; ensure it meets current safety guidelines. |
| Price | Generally more expensive due to durability and features. | Often less expensive, appealing for budget-conscious families. |
| Weight Limit | Typically supports a higher weight limit, often up to 50 lbs. | Usually supports a lower weight limit, often up to 30 lbs. |
| Lifespan | Can be used for several years, often until the child is ready for a bed. | Generally used for a shorter period, often until the child is around 2-3 years old. |
| Ease of Assembly | May require tools and time to assemble; typically more complex. | Easy to set up and take down, often requiring no tools. |
| Aesthetic Options | Available in various styles and finishes to match nursery decor. | Limited designs, often more utilitarian in appearance. |

What Are the Essential Safety Standards for Baby Cribs?
Essential safety standards for baby cribs ensure that they provide a safe sleeping environment for infants and comply with regulatory guidelines.
-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) Standards: Cribs must meet the safety regulations set forth by the CPSC, which include requirements for slat strength, spacing, and overall durability. These standards help prevent injuries caused by structural failures or unsafe design.
- ASTM International Standards: The ASTM has established specific standards for crib design and performance, which include testing for stability and the absence of sharp edges. Compliance with these standards ensures that the crib can withstand everyday use while minimizing risks to the child.
- Lead Paint Regulations: Cribs should be free from lead-based paints, which can pose serious health risks to infants. Federal regulations prohibit the use of lead in children’s products, and manufacturers must ensure that their finishes meet these safety requirements.
- Mattress Fit Guidelines: A crib mattress should fit snugly within the crib frame, with no more than two fingers’ width of space between the mattress and the crib sides. This guideline is critical to prevent suffocation hazards that can occur if an infant becomes trapped in gaps.
- Drop-Side Crib Ban: Many jurisdictions have banned drop-side cribs due to safety concerns regarding their mechanisms, which can malfunction and create gaps that pose a risk of entrapment. Manufacturers have responded by ensuring that all new cribs are designed without this feature.
- Non-Toxic Materials: Cribs should be constructed from non-toxic materials, including finishes and adhesives, to safeguard against exposure to harmful chemicals. This is particularly important since infants often chew on crib components as they explore their environment.
Which Brands Offer the Best Baby Cribs Online?
Some of the best brands offering baby cribs online include:
- Babyletto: Known for its modern designs and eco-friendly materials, Babyletto cribs often feature convertible options that grow with your child, transforming from a crib to a toddler bed. Their cribs are also GREENGUARD Gold certified, ensuring they are made with non-toxic materials and have been rigorously tested for air quality.
- DaVinci: A subsidiary of the same parent company as Babyletto, DaVinci offers a wide range of cribs with classic designs and practical features. Many of their cribs are also convertible and made from sustainable New Zealand pine wood, providing durability and safety for your baby.
- Graco: Graco is a well-known brand in the baby product industry, offering affordable cribs that do not compromise on safety. Their cribs often come with additional features such as changing tables or playards, making them versatile choices for parents looking for multifunctional furniture.
- Stokke: Stokke cribs are designed with a focus on ergonomics and the parent-child bond, featuring adjustable heights that allow parents to keep their baby close. The high-quality materials and Scandinavian design make these cribs both stylish and functional, although they tend to be on the pricier side.
- Dream On Me: This brand specializes in budget-friendly cribs that still meet safety standards, making it a popular choice for families. Dream On Me offers a variety of styles, including portable and folding options, which are ideal for parents with limited space or those who travel frequently.
- Chicco: Chicco cribs are particularly known for their innovative designs, including models that can be attached to the parent’s bed for co-sleeping. Safety is a priority for Chicco, and their cribs often undergo rigorous testing to ensure they meet or exceed industry standards.
